Common Culprits: Why Your Dryer Isn’t Heating Up

A cold dryer turns laundry day into a frustrating stalemate. When your machine tumbles clothes without warmth, several key components could be at fault. The heating element is the most frequent offender in electric dryers. This coiled wire generates heat when electricity passes through it, but constant thermal cycling can cause it to burn out completely. You might notice visible breaks or blisters upon inspection.

Gas dryer owners should scrutinize the igniter or gas valve coils. The igniter glows bright orange to light the gas burner. If it fails to glow or appears cracked, heat production stops. Similarly, faulty gas valve coils prevent gas release even with a functioning igniter. Another universal suspect is the thermal fuse, a safety device that blows permanently if the dryer overheats. A single overloaded cycle or blocked vent can trigger this $5 part to fail, shutting down heat production entirely.

Don’t overlook the thermostats either. Cycling thermostats regulate temperature during operation, while high-limit thermostats act as emergency shut-offs. If either sticks open or fails, they interrupt the heating circuit. Ventilation issues also cripple heat efficiency. A clogged lint screen or obstructed exhaust hose forces hot air back into the drum, triggering safety cut-offs. Surprisingly, even a blown household fuse or tripped circuit breaker dedicated to the dryer can kill heat while allowing the drum to spin normally.

Step-by-Step Troubleshooting: Diagnosing the Problem

Before disassembling your appliance, perform basic checks. Verify power supply: Is the dryer plugged in? Has a circuit breaker tripped? For gas models, confirm the gas valve is open. Next, inspect the lint filter and exhaust vent. A blocked vent remains one of the most overlooked causes of heating failure. Pull the dryer away from the wall, disconnect the vent hose, and check for lint buildup. Restricted airflow trips safety thermostats within minutes of operation.

If basics check out, move to component testing. Unplug the dryer and access the heating assembly, usually behind the back panel or beneath the drum. Visually examine the heating element for breaks or damage. Use a multimeter to test for continuity; no continuity means replacement is needed. Check thermal fuses and thermostats similarly—these should show continuity at room temperature. Remember, thermal fuses are single-use; they must be replaced if blown.

For gas dryers, observe the igniter during startup. It should glow intensely within 90 seconds. No glow indicates a bad igniter or faulty flame sensor. If it glows but doesn’t ignite gas, suspect clogged burner tubes or failed gas valve solenoids. Always reconnect venting securely after testing. An improperly seated vent hose causes immediate performance issues. Keep a diagram of wire connections and take photos during disassembly to ensure correct reassembly.

Real-World Fixes: Case Studies and Solutions That Work

Consider Sarah’s 3-year-old electric dryer that stopped heating. Drum rotation worked, but clothes stayed damp. She discovered a blown thermal fuse after removing the back panel. Further investigation revealed a kinked vent hose behind the dryer. After replacing the $7 fuse and straightening the vent path, heat returned immediately. This highlights how one compromised safety component can halt operation and why checking vents is non-negotiable.

Another common scenario involves heating elements failing prematurely. James complained about intermittent heat in his dryer. Testing revealed an intact element but erratic thermostats. Replacing both cycling thermostats solved the issue—a $40 fix versus $120 for a new element. Technicians note that repeated thermal cycling wears out thermostats faster in households running multiple daily loads.
